The most common mistake people make before calling for garage door service in Virginia Beach, VA is ignoring small issues. A little squeak might seem minor, but it could signal a worn roller or a loose hinge. Letting these problems linger can lead to bigger, more expensive repairs. For instance, a slightly off-kilter track can eventually damage the opener or bend the door panels. In Virginia Beach, we see a lot of salt air, which can accelerate wear on metal parts. Regular checks can prevent rust and corrosion buildup. It's also important to never try to fix a broken garage door spring yourself. They hold immense tension and can cause serious injury. When you look at garage door repairs, the total cost depends on a few moving parts. The main factors are the type of door you have, the specific hardware that failed, and the complexity of the labor involved. For example, replacing a single heavy-duty spring is a different job than repairing a damaged track or an opener motor that has burned out. If your Genie opener is acting up, it usually stems from electrical issues, worn-out gears, or motor failure. You might notice the door reversing unexpectedly, refusing to open, or making unusual grinding noises. We troubleshoot the circuit boards and mechanical components to get things running smoothly again. If you have trouble with remotes or wall buttons, we check those connections too. If your Genie garage door opener in Virginia Beach, VA isn't working, first check the power supply. Ensure the outlet is active and the breaker hasn't tripped. Try a manual override to see if the door itself moves. If it doesn't, or the opener still fails, it likely needs professional attention. We can diagnose and fix Genie openers quickly.
